OpenAI reportedly mulls buying Jony Ive and Sam Altman’s AI hardware startup

OpenAI is said to have discussed acquiring the AI hardware startup that former Apple design lead Jony Ive is building with OpenAI CEO Sam Altman. French fintech Pennylane doubles valuation to $2.2 billion as Alphabet’s venture capital arm takes stake

Accounting software startup Pennylane has raised 75 million euros ($83 million) in a new funding round led by Sequoia Capital.
